<p>The 3rd International Workshop on Information Fusion for Smart Mobility 
Solutions (IFSMS'16) provides an international forum on the latest technologies 
and research in the field of smart mobility solutions. We are living in a world 
where cars will soon all be very well-equipped with sensors such as GPS 
sensors, laser radars, infrared parking sensors, rear dead angle cameras, etc. 
Besides that, the infrastructure itself is likely to soon exploit technologies 
currently widely used, like smartphones, navigators and digital radio 
broadcast. Finally, there have been huge advances on traffic simulation, 
optimization, intensive computational techniques, distributed computing, data 
networks, wireless connectivity, and many others. If we combine all of this, 
there is the richest variety ever of information sources available for smart 
mobility solutions. The technology is out there, and now it is needed to take 
firm steps towards wisely combining the sources of information into smart applic
 ations that make roads safer and ensure a smooth mobility of individuals.</p>

Scope
-----

The aim of the proposed workshop is to enhance profitable discussions on what 
techniques, software, methodologies, transportation and traffic models, and in 
general, data fusion techniques are being explored for its use for traffic 
simulation and mobility management and other intelligent transportation system 
applications for smart mobility.


Topics of interest include (but are not limited to):
- Agent-based modeling and simulation;
- Data fusion and Smart Transportation;
- Models of autonomous cars or flying vehicles/drones for smart transportation;
- Social and emergent behavior in multi-agent systems applied to traffic and 
transport;
- Implementation Issues (algorithmic issues, real-world computational
  demands, real-time constraints in the context of fusion systems for
  transportation infrastructures);
- Environmental aware smart data fusion applications;
- Advanced architectures for traffic simulation using data mining as real-world 
input;
- Calibration and validation of agent-based models for traffic and 
transportation;
- Role of multi-agent methodologies for complex systems;
- Multi-modal routing of agents in a dynamic traffic environment.
